Since its inception, our Party has been deeply aware of the particularly important role of political ideology, ethics, and lifestyle of Party members as well as of the whole society in the development of the Vietnamese revolution. Therefore, the Party has always paid attention to the work of education, building political ideology, revolutionary ethics, and humane lifestyle for cadres, Party members, and the whole society.

During the renovation period, due to the impact of many objective and subjective factors, the state of ideological, moral and lifestyle degradation among a large number of cadres and party members has become complicated. Party Congresses have also assessed this situation and determined that preventing and repelling this situation is both a fundamental and long-term task and of immediate significance.

Individualism erodes the good nature of party members.

The Resolution of the 4th Central Conference of the 11th tenure stated that “A significant number of cadres and party members, including those holding leadership and management positions, including some senior cadres, have degraded in political ideology, morality, and lifestyle with various manifestations of fading ideals, indulging in selfish individualism, opportunism, pragmatism, and pursuit of fame and profit…”. This situation is reducing the people’s trust in the Party; if not corrected, it will be a challenge to the Party’s leadership role and the survival of the regime.”

The 12th Party Congress document clearly stated that "The state of degradation in political ideology, morality, and lifestyle of a large number of cadres and party members has not been pushed back."

Therefore, the Central Committee requires resolutely fighting to prevent and push back the degradation in political ideology, morality and lifestyle of a significant number of cadres and Party members, first of all leaders and managers at all levels, to improve the leadership capacity and fighting strength of the Party, and strengthen the trust of Party members and people in the Party.

The 12th Party Congress document also clearly stated that "The state of political ideology, morality, and lifestyle degradation of a significant number of cadres and party members has not been pushed back; in some areas and parts, the situation has become more complicated."

Associate Professor, Dr. Vu Van Phuc, former Editor-in-Chief of the Communist Magazine, wondered, “Why is the deterioration of political ideology, morality, and lifestyle still continuing to develop seriously and has not been prevented or pushed back? Is it because we have not accurately assessed the extent and nature of the situation, have not clearly identified the causes, have not proposed a system of synchronous and strong enough solutions, or lack the conditions to implement the solutions?”

According to Associate Professor, Dr. Vu Van Phuc, the degradation of political ideology, morality, and lifestyle of a significant number of cadres and party members stems from many objective and subjective causes, of which the subjective cause is the main one. In particular, the work of political and ideological education for cadres and party members has not been given due importance and has been ineffective. Along with that, the work of managing cadres and party members has been lax. A number of cadres and party members themselves lack self-cultivation, training, and learning, allowing individualism to develop and dominate, eroding the good nature of party members.

Prof. Dr. Le Huu Nghia, former member of the Party Central Committee and former Director of the Ho Chi Minh National Academy of Politics, also emphasized that the current world situation continues to develop in a complex and unpredictable manner. The four risks raised by the 7th National Conference (1994) still exist, with complex developments such as corruption and waste; the degradation of political ideology and lifestyle of a significant number of Party members and cadres has not been pushed back, and internal manifestations of "self-evolution" and "self-transformation" continue to occur... In the face of such a situation, it is even more necessary for our Party, its cadres and members to improve their political mettle, intellectual level and fighting spirit. Cadres, especially key leaders and managers at all levels, must not waver in any situation.

Dr. Nguyen Dinh Hoa, Vietnam Academy of Social Sciences, said that the attitude of taking lightly the cultivation and training of revolutionary ethics, not seriously practicing criticism and self-criticism... has caused many party members and cadres to fall before the temptations of everyday life. The failure to win, the inability to overcome the small and selfish "ego" to become slaves to personal desires in a part of party members and cadres is both the deep root and the support leading to social evils such as corruption, bribery, abuse of power, disunity...

Resolutely and severely handle erring cadres and party members

In order to fight against the current degradation of political ideology, ethics and lifestyle among a number of cadres and party members, Associate Professor, Dr. Vu Van Phuc said that, along with the drastic and synchronous implementation of a system of groups of solutions, it is necessary to really pay attention to the education of ethics and lifestyle for cadres and party members. Improve the quality, implement in depth and integrate the contents of studying Ho Chi Minh's ideology and ethics with political tasks, socio-economic development programs, in different social fields, and maintain them regularly in Party activities. Supplement the moral value scale, the basic qualities of cadres and party members with the criteria: dare to think, dare to do, dare to take responsibility, have the spirit of courage to fight against bureaucracy, corruption and lack of democracy.

“Resolutely and immediately publicize the assets and incomes of officials, party members and civil servants. The anti-corruption agency has enough authority to carry out its duties. This agency is responsible for managing the income and assets of officials and civil servants in the political system. Strengthen the prevention, suppression and fight against bureaucracy, corruption and waste by organizing the legal system, policies and many measures so that officials “do not commit corruption” and “do not dare to commit corruption” - Associate Professor, Dr. Vu Van Phuc proposed.

Prof. Dr. Le Huu Nghia also emphasized that the lesson of our country's revolutionary process in general, and of the renovation process in particular, is that the correct leadership of the Party is the decisive factor for the victory of the revolution and renovation. Therefore, in the new period, it is necessary to strengthen the leadership role of the Party and the Party's governing capacity, and build a clean and strong Party. The Party must constantly renew itself, self-rectify itself, and improve its leadership capacity and fighting strength. Build the Party in terms of politics, ideology, organization and ethics, prevent and repel the degradation of political ideology, lifestyle ethics, and manifestations of "self-evolution" and "self-transformation" within the Party.

Among the key tasks in Party building during the 12th Party Congress, the first key task identified by our Party is "strengthening Party building and rectification; preventing and repelling the degradation of political ideology, ethics, and lifestyle... Focusing on building a contingent of cadres, especially a contingent of strategic-level cadres with sufficient capacity, qualities, and prestige to match the task".

Ms. Nguyen Thi Mai Anh, Communist Magazine, said that to strengthen the work of Party building in ethics, it is necessary to resolutely fight against corruption, strictly handle officials and Party members who commit violations, clean up the Party and State apparatus, and strengthen social relations. Accordingly, Party committees and organizations at all levels must promote regularly and continuously, avoiding formalities in the work of educating officials and Party members in ethics and lifestyle. Research and innovate appropriate forms of education, and the content of education must take Marxism-Leninism and Ho Chi Minh's thought as the basis. Link Party building in ethics with Party building in politics, ideology and organization. Building a team of cadres and party members with moral qualities and a pure and noble lifestyle. Each cadre and party member, especially the exemplary leader, with a healthy lifestyle, saying what they do, is also the foundation for building a team of cadres and party members with a strong political stance, not wavering in the face of difficulties and challenges./.
